Canned 11/13/24, drunk 2/15/25.
Clear, dark, some deep brown tones. Medium-sized, light-tan head, moderate retention.
Cocoa, light roast, good mineral and easygoing overall due to the soft, creamy, nutty oat addition. Fairly aromatic, clean, though not tons of base malt breaking through.
Lighter-bodied, with mild roast and good bitterness. I wouldn't hate a little more oomph in the body, but it's still flavorful, clean and stout-like with a light, soft, chewy texture and very minor chocolate notes.

16 oz. can from Bier Cellar, Portland, Maine. Pours a pitch black color with a small light tan head and poor retention. Where's the nitro? Zero lacing. Very light aroma of roasted chocolate. Good charred malt flavor, but with a lackluster finish. Light body and a thin mouthfeel. Almost no carbonation. Very low bitterness. Nitro would have helped a lot. Shame.

Nitro at the brewery, pours a watery brown with some head that faded very fast. Nose is malty, some smoke, some toasted oats, earthy. Flavor has caramel, marzipan, toasted almonds. Finishes watery. Nitro treatment failed to come through.
